Quarterly Planning Note — Closure of the Ferndale Office

As discussed last quarter, the Ferndale satellite office will close at the end of Q2. Headcount there is seven; all staff have accepted transfers to the Marlow hub or remote arrangements. Estimated one-off closure costs are within the provision already booked. Lease surrender terms with Aldwick Estates are agreed in principle. Facilities will coordinate equipment removal in May. The board should note the following before approving the final schedule.

confidential, yahag-bahap: Drumirox Partners is in early talks to buy Jorwynix Systems for about $201.4 million. The Istir launch date is August 28, and nothing goes to the press before then. Legal wants the Norwynox Foods term sheet redrafted before April 4.

Ticket: GATE-4521 — Turnstile counter vault locked

Heads up, on-call: the config vault for the Pinridge Arena turnstile counter locked itself after three bad unlock attempts during last night's deploy. Gate counts are still flowing from cache, but we can't push the new capacity thresholds until it's reopened. Use the standard unseal flow from the Tallygate runbook. The recovery passphrase you'll need at the unlock prompt is below.

vault phrase of yaguf-hahaf = druath-holix

**Ticket: Config drift in KeyTurner rotation schedules**

Heads up for anyone new to the platform team: KeyTurner, our internal secrets-rotation utility, has drifted out of sync between the two production cells. The Ashgrove cell rotates database credentials every 12 hours as intended, but the Norfell cell is still on the old 72-hour interval from before the Q3 hardening push. Someone hand-edited Norfell months ago and never committed the change. We need to reconcile both cells against the canonical settings below.

settings of bafof-tagep:
[frador]
port = 9300
region = west-1
host = frador.norvacorp.corp
timeout_ms = 3000
retries = 5